ORDINANCE Sports World Acct No. 26266 - 2 Permit No. 1147641

Be It Ordained by the City Council of the City of Chicago:
SECTION 1. Permission and authority are hereby given and granted to Sports World, upon the terms and subject to the conditions of this ordinance to maintain and use, as now constructed, two (2) Facade(s) projecting over the public right-of-way adjacent to its premises known as 3555 N. Clark St
Said Facade(s) at N. Clark Street measure(s):
One (1) at eighty-five (85) feet in length, and point one six (.16) feet in width for a total of thirteen point six (13.6) square feet.
Said Facade(s) at N. Clark Street measure(s):
One (1) at seventy-five point five (75.5) feet in length, and point one six (.16) feet in width for a total of twelve point zero eight (12.08) square feet
The location of said privilege shall be as shown on prints kept on file with the Department of Business Affairs and Consumer Protection and the Office of the City Clerk.
Said privilege shall be constructed in accordance with plans and specifications approved by the Department of Planning and Development and Department of Transportation (Division of Project Development).
This grant of privilege in the public way shall be subject to the provisions of Section 10-28-015 and all other required provisions of the Municipal Code of Chicago.
The grantee shall pay to the City of Chicago as compensation for the privilege #1147641 herein granted the sum of eight hundred ($800.00) per annum in advance.
A 25% penalty will be added for payments received after due date.
The permit holder agrees to hold the City of Chicago harmless for any damage, relocation or replacement costs associated with damage, relocation or removal of private property caused by the City performing work in the public way.
